What's The Definition Of Recriminate?

recriminate in American English
to answer an accuser by accusing that person in return; reply with a countercharge
intransitive verb: to bring a countercharge against an accuser
transitive verb: to accuse in return

recriminate in British English
verb: to return an accusation against someone or engage in mutual accusations
